En el mundo actual, donde las aplicaciones digitales son fundamentales para el funcionamiento de las empresas, garantizar la alta disponibilidad y la resiliencia de estas aplicaciones se ha convertido en una prioridad. Uno de los enfoques más efectivos para lograr esto en la nube es mediante la implementación de Azure Kubernetes Service (AKS)

Implementar una solución de AKS en múltiples regiones implica diseñar una infraestructura que funcione en diversas zonas geográficas, lo que aumenta la disponibilidad y asegura que las aplicaciones sigan operativas incluso en caso de caídas regionales. Para esto, es fundamental establecer criterios claros de recuperación, como el objetivo de tiempo de recuperación (RTO) y el objetivo de punto de recuperación (RPO). Estos parámetros ayudan a determinar cuánto tiempo puede estar fuera de servicio una aplicación y cuánta información se podría perder en caso de un fallo.

Además, la sincronización de datos es clave en esta arquitectura. Utilizar servicios de bases de datos en la nube que permitan la replicación geográfica, como Azure SQL Database o Azure Cosmos DB, es una estrategia eficaz. Estos servicios gestionan automáticamente la disponibilidad y ayudan a evitar la pérdida de datos, lo cual es crucial para aplicaciones donde la integridad de la información es fundamental. Contar con un sistema de caché, como Azure Cache for Redis, también puede optimizar el rendimiento al reducir la latencia de acceso a los datos frecuentes.

Desde la perspectiva de un desarrollador de software, una alta disponibilidad no solo se traduce en tecnología robusta, sino en un diseño coherente y bien probado. En Q2BSTUDIO, entendemos que cada negocio tiene necesidades únicas. Por ello, ofrecemos desarrollo de aplicaciones a medida que utilizan todo el potencial de AKS y la nube, integrando capacidades de inteligencia artificial y ciberseguridad. Esto permite que las empresas no solo sean más eficientes, sino que también cuenten con un sistema de protección frente a amenazas cibernéticas.

El monitoreo constante de la plataforma es otro aspecto que no debe subestimarse. La implementación de herramientas de observabilidad en la nube, que integren todas las métricas y registros de los diversos entornos, facilita la detección temprana de fallos y la evaluación del estado de cada parte del sistema. Este enfoque proactivo es vital para garantizar una rápida respuesta ante cualquier eventualidad y para mantener el nivel de servicio esperado por los usuarios.

Con la creciente dependencia de aplicaciones críticas en el entorno empresarial, adoptar un enfoque multi-regional en la arquitectura de AKS no es solo una opción, sino una necesidad. En Q2BSTUDIO, estamos preparados para guiar a las empresas en este camino, ofreciendo soluciones que aseguren la continuidad del negocio y la adaptación a los desafíos del futuro. La combinación de tecnología avanzada y un enfoque personalizado en el servicio hacen que nuestras soluciones sean ideales para asegurar la disponibilidad y eficiencia en las operaciones comerciales.